Alumna Arlene Alda '54

On the evening of March 12, alumna and award-winning photographer and author Arlene Alda '54 was at Roosevelt House to discuss her new book, Just Kids From the Bronx: Telling It the Way It Was, An Oral History. The event was moderated by columnist, author and TV show host Lenore Skenazy, and concluded with a reception and book signing. Alda's husband, Emmy Award-winning actor Alan Alda, was also in attendance.

Alda's Just Kids From the Bronx reveals what it was like to grow up in the place that bred the influencers in just about every field of endeavor today. Alda's own Bronx memories were a jumping-off point from which to reminisce with a nun, a police offer, an urban planner, and with Al Pacino, Mary Higgins Clark, Carl Reiner, Colin Powell, Maira Kalman, Bobby Bonilla, and many other leading artists, athletes, scientists and entrepreneurs.

Alda graduated Hunter Phi Beta Kappa, received a Fulbright Scholarship and realized her dream of becoming a professional clarinetist. She later became an award-winning photographer and author, writing nineteen books.
